Responsibilities

  • Adheres to all Company policies
  • Follows the work schedule as posted unless a change in schedule is arranged with the Store Manager
  • Gives all customers prompt and courteous service
  • Observes shift operating hours at all times, as assigned by the Store Manager
  • Assists the Store Manager in seeing that the store maintains a store-inspection grade of at least 90% on the store-inspection report
  • Ensures the Store Manager is made aware of all sales, cash, or operating discrepancies
  • Operates shift within Company guidelines to achieve sales and profit
  • Performs specific tasks as assigned by the Store Manager
  • Adheres to all city, county, state, and federal Alcoholic Beverage Sales regulations
  • Adheres to all city, county, state, and federal tobacco regulations
  • Stays familiar with the Company Pricebook, Policy Manual, and bulletins
  • Completes all assigned training
  • Prepares a shift-change report at the completion of shift in accordance with Company guidelines
  • Clocks in and out at the time clock, and signs verifying all hours worked
  • Notifies the Store Manager of any discrepancies in the operating results on the shift report, or cash over or short conditions in excess of $5.00 within 24 hours
  • Rings all sales as discussed in the Policy Manual
  • Accurately posts markups and markdowns, store use of merchandise, voids, and bad merchandise write-offs, within established guidelines
  • Advises the Store Manager of any personnel situations or policy violations having an adverse effect on store operating performance
  • Shares the responsibility for controlling the inventory on the shift or in the store
  • Follows Company policy with regard to excessive cash in register, change box, and safe security as directed by the Store Manager
  • Faces bills in register
  • Completes shift-change report at the end of shift, as directed by the Store Manager
  • Follows correct vendor check-in procedure as defined in the Policy Manual and as directed by the Store Manager
  • Always protects Company assets
  • Keeps coolers, drink boxes, store shelves, and displays fully stocked and fronted at all times
  • Properly cleans and maintains equipment
  • Always has available high-margin products such as coffee, fountain drinks, etc., as directed by the Store Manager
  • Uses correct pricing as listed in the price book or grocery catalog for all merchandise
  • Uses suggestive selling techniques as directed by the Store Manager
  • Always keeps store floors clean, with specific responsibility being assigned by the Store Manager
  • Checks refrigeration equipment for proper performance a minimum of twice per shift
  • Cleans windows, floors, shelving, counters, and gas pumps to ensure they remain clean at all times
  • Checks bathrooms for cleanliness every hour
  • Posts signs on out-of-order equipment
  • Posts signs on hazardous conditions, such as wet floors
  • Immediately advises the Store Manager of any maintenance problems

Requirements

  • Be available to work all scheduled hours, as attendance is crucial, and be available to work occasional unscheduled shifts as requested or needed
  • Be able to converse with, communicate, and understand the English language at the eighth-grade level, including the ability to hear the spoken word
  • Be able to perform arithmetic calculations at the eighth-grade level in order to make change, complete shift reports, and account properly during vendor check-in
  • Have sufficient visual acuity to check identification and process money orders
  • Be able to read and understand instructions for operating electronic cash registers and other equipment
  • Be able to move up to 55 pounds including cases of milk cartons and cases of soft drinks, beer, and juice containers, boxes of fountain syrup, mop buckets, etc. as required
  • Be able to stock shelves and cooler
  • Be able to react to a fire by moving and using a fire extinguisher weighing 20 pounds
  • Be able to tolerate exposure to gasoline fumes and cleaning products and follow directions on the label
  • Be able to ascend/descend a ladder to clean windows
  • Be able to tolerate exposure to cleaning products, follow directions on labels, sweep and mop floors, dust shelves, move trash containers, and place them in an outside bin
  • Be able to clean the parking lot and grounds surrounding the convenience store
  • Be able to enter and work in a cooler at a temperature of 34 degrees for up to 20 minutes at a time
  • Be able to enter and work in a freezer at a temperature of -20 degrees for short periods
  • Be able to bag ice
  • Be able to detect and identify objects or people up to 40 yards from the register area
  • Be able to operate store equipment. Ex: cash registers, computers, and adding machines
  • Be able to remain in a stationary position for up to a full nine-hour shift while performing the necessary job duties
  • Be able to bend, stoop, push and pull in the stocking and merchandising of the store
  • Be able to work as a 'team' member to assure constant and consistent customer satisfaction
